An Overview of Metal Finishing - More often than not, metal finishing is wanted for a pleasing appearance or clean-room applications. It is one of the most widely used methods due to its use in maximizing the original attractiveness of the product, for instance, auto parts, cookware or motor bike parts. In addition, a good number of clean-rooms really need a sleek finish so as to limit the perviousness of the metal surfaces which will result in dust to gather and contaminate. An outstanding illustration of this practice could be in a vacuum chamber.

You'll discover a great number of strategies to finish metal, and we will look at some of the techniques required. Metal may be polished electromechanically, employing chemicals, manually by hand, or with purpose built buffing machines. A buffing paste or compound can be utilized, that might consist of dolomite, limestone, tripoli,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, chalk, or iron oxide.

Buffing stainless steel, because of its substandard th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its comparatively high viscidness is often one of the most time-consuming. In contrast, merchandise made of non-ferrous metals are certainly more amenable to buffing, because these need the lowest amount of treatments.

Polishing buffs coated with paste are enormously impacted by the pressures on the pad. The concentration of the surface pressure could be elevated within certain constraints, though going above the ideal degree of force not just minimizes the quality of the process, but in addition worsens efficiency, may well cause wear on the component, and there is additionally an evident overheating of the work-pieces, generated by friction. When working thin pieces, it will be higher temperature (and a corresponding flexibility of the metal) that cause parts to warp, distort, or bend. In most cases, it takes an experienced polisher to factor in all these variables to both prevent damage to the part and to do the project competently. To be able to radically boost the quality of the finished surface area, the finishing action really should be done with not as much vigour and not as much force so as to ultimately complete a surface that is free of scratches or marks coming from the polishing procedure, subsequently arriving at a lovely mirror finish.
